Who is the most likable Beatle?

People who said they loved at least one Beatle were asked which of those they love is their favorite. McCartney tops this list as well, by a bigger margin: 45% say he is their favorite. Lennon earns 27% of the vote, while Harrison (17%) and Starr (11%) take third and fourth place.

Which Beatle beat their wives?

John Lennon hit his first wife, Cynthia Powell, in the early days of their relationship at Art College. Cynthia and John had been dating a few months when he slapped her. They were at a party and Cynthia had been dancing with one of John's friends, ignoring him.

Who is the most forgotten Beatle?

Pete Best - the forgotten Beatle

He played drums with The Beatles for two years before he was thrown out of the band, never to have contact with them again. After the initial shock, Pete Best built a quiet, normal life for himself.

Who is the true 5th Beatle?

Stuart Sutcliffe was the original bassist of the five-member Beatles. He played with the band primarily during their days as a club act in Hamburg, West Germany. When the band returned to Liverpool in 1961, Sutcliffe remained behind in Hamburg.

Who was the real Fifth Beatle?

How American keyboardist Billy Preston became known as the 'fifth' Beatle. The late American keyboardist, who worked with the band on the seminal album Let It Be, is the only musician given credit on a Beatles' label.

Who was the biggest influence on The Beatles?

In the early days of The Beatles' career they were highly inspired by American rock and roll and their biggest influence was Chuck Berry. Not only did he have an impact on how their own music began to sound, they also recorded cover versions of his biggest hits, like Roll Over Beethoven and Rock And Roll Music.
